Alegacy Equipment LLC is an EPA Toxics Release Inventory reporter in Waller, TX, in the machinery sector. It reported 250 lbs of releases across 1 chemical in 2023, and 24.7K lbs in total across its 2019-2023 reporting years. That ranks 7,767 of 25,986 TRI facilities nationwide by cumulative reported pounds, counting each facility over however many years it has filed. From 2019 to 2023, total releases decreased by 99% (23.2K lbs to 250 lbs).
